
John Russell Hines, age 75, of Crawford, entered into the presence of his Lord and Savior on Wednesday, December 18, 2024.
Visitation: 3 to 5PM Sunday, December 22 at Lake Shore Funeral Home
Funeral Service: 10AM Monday, December 23 at Lake Shore Funeral Home Chapel. A Family Graveside will follow at China Spring Cemetery.
Born on April 14, 1949, in Weatherford, Texas, John was the son of John Pete Hines and Betty Vell Bird. His early years were spent working on the family farm, where he developed a strong work ethic that would carry him through life.
John proudly served in the U.S. Army for nine years, with his final assignment as an ER nurse at Tripler Army Medical Center in Hawaii. Following his military service, he transitioned to the oil industry, contributing 33 years to Dowell, now known as Schlumberger. In recent years, John ventured into entrepreneurship by founding JRH Trucking.
In his personal life, John found his soulmate in Carla Jay Johnson, and the couple celebrated their love through 22 wonderful years of marriage, having exchanged vows on December 7, 2002.
He was preceded in death by his beloved parents and other cherished family members.
He is survived by his loving wife, Carla; sons, Pete Hines (Melissa) and John Hines II; daughter, Tammy Barrack (Craig); brothers, Steve Hines (Dedra) and Clyde Hines (Darlene); as well as grandchildren, Gavin Hines, Grayson Hines, Haley Hines, Jamie Hines, and Stephen Barrack. He is also remembered by his uncle, Bill Bird, and a multitude of cherished family members.
John was known for his generous spirit, kindness, and deep faith. He had a passion for storytelling—often lengthy—and loved sharing his life’s adventures. Additionally, he enjoyed making knives and cherished every moment spent with his family.
Memorial contributions may be made to Friends for Life or a charity of your choice. John’s legacy of love and generosity will continue to inspire all who knew him.
